Now a days we are facing some strange issue in our file servers. Users are not able to rename/move/delete the excel files (first time they can do this, but once the file saved and closed they can't do it again). They are getting the error saying 'It is being used by another person or program' though it is not using by anyuser/program. If we reboot the server the issue will be resolved, but again the problem persists with some other files/shares. This is not with the particular user or share. OS in these servers is Windows 2003 Standard edition with SP1. We have upgraded to SP2 in one server and still the problem exists. Antivirus is upto date.
